Lichen Planus (LP) is a common inflammatory disease that affects the skin and/or inside the mouth. On the skin it produces reddish-purple, flat-topped bumps or a rash that may be very itchy. LP is often considered to be an autoimmune disease, where white blood cells begin to attack the normal parts of the skin, mucous membranes, hair, and nails.
